はー、かりがね茶うめー。
奥さん、関東がもう梅雨入りですってよ!早すぎませんこと?
なんだかすごく大きな台風もきてるみたいですし。いやあねぇ。
サイト更新完了。
お久しぶりの更新ですよ。クロノ・クロスの「運命に囚われし者たち」を公開しました。
ニコニコから興味をもって来てくださる方がいらっしゃるのがうれしいですね。
今回の公開もご指摘があってのものです。新作ではないですが楽しんでもらえたら。
公開にあたってReadme書かないとなーなんて思ってたんですが、古いHDD検索して
みたらなんと当時のReadmeがあったという。公開するつもりで準備してたんですね、
自分。すっかり忘れていてごめんよ~!>昔の自分
そんなもんでかなりの部分当時の文言を流用していたり。文体もそうだけど内容が
少し古めかもしれませんが、そこらへんはご勘弁を。
あとね、あとね。
トップページのFlashにページ送りボタンをつけたよ!
前々からボタン付けなきゃなーと思っていたんですが、そないにFlashに対する知識が
あるわけでもなく、ぐだぐだしているうちに時間が経ってしまいましたが、ようやく
ボタンをつけました。画像差し替えのタイミング(=サイト更新)と合わせて実装しよう
という思惑もあったんですがね。
トップページのFlash画像の左右にページ送りボタンがつきましたので思う存分クリック
してみてください(笑)。以前からの画像はボタン位置を考慮してないんで一部ボタンに
文字がかぶったりしてますが、今後の画像は対応予定。
実はいちから作り直してるんで、軽量化とかにも貢献してます(笑)。
あとフェードする時間やひとつの画像を表示する時間とかも調整しました。
そして今さらながらFlash Player 10に対応という。
なんかどんなボタンにするのかとか結構迷った。よくある画像の枚数分数字ボタンを
つけて切り替えていくタイプとか。でもデザイン的にも邪魔しない感じが好きだし、
技術的にも楽だったのでこれが採用に。psdのレイヤー構造保持したままFlash側に
読めるんだね。ボタンのデザインとかがやりやすくて助かったよ。
小さなことからコツコツと。アクセシビリティ向上、頑張ります。
本音を言うと、ボタンをクリックしたときにフェードのエフェクト付きで切り替わる
ようにしたかったんですが、画像をループさせることを考慮すると、意外とAction
scriptが難しくてですね、トリアタマな私には現状手におえるものではないことが
判明しまして、挫折しました。
今までみたいに単純にフェードさせるだけならクラシックトゥイーン(モーション
トゥイーン)で指定するだけだけど、これをボタンにとなるとActionscriptで
import fl.transitions.Tween;
import fl.transitions.easing.*;
for (var i:int=1; i<=last_num; i++) {
var cnt:int = 1;
function fadeinMC(e:TimerEvent):void {
……みたいなActionscriptを延々考えなければならず、あばばばば……無理無理無理!!
となって、とりあえず現状のスキルではあきらめた次第。いつか実装してやろうと
お勉強中の段階ですが、優しい人誰か教えてください(涙)。
ていうか分かる方誰か助けて。
個人的にはこういったコンテンツを作るにあたって、CS5で出てきた「Flash Catalyst」に
期待していたんだけど、思ったような動きができない感じ。いや分かってないだけだけど。
あれで作るとボタンでのページ移動と移動中のフェードは超簡単にできるんだけど(これに
ついては感動できるくらい簡単にいい感じで作れるのでgood)、ところがこんどは自動で
フェードして切り替わっていく動きが作れん(少なくとも作り方が分からん)。
タイムラインではなくステート(紙芝居)の概念で作っていくので、能動的な意味での
動的コンテンツの作成は難しいのかもしれない。それこそFlexとか駆使する必要が
出てくるから、そうなるともうFlash「開発者」寄りになっていく感じで完全に私は
お呼びじゃないとなるわけで、それならFlash Professionalを一から覚えるのと変わら
ないじゃんとなるわけで、現在に至る次第。
ここに書いてあるのはド素人ができないって騒いでるだけなので、実際に
できるできないかは分からないです。本当はできるんだと思います、たぶん。
あと「Flash Catalyst」だけど、細かいところでもうちょいチューニングして
ほしいところも。PSDファイルは40MBまでしか読み込めないとか、画像もビット
マップ画像は読めないとか。一番やってほしいのはFlash Professionalとの連携。というか
描き戻し。Fcで弄ったのをFlで修正とかその逆とかできたらすげぇ神ツールになりそうな予感。
CS5.5も出たことだしこのあたり改善されてるんですかね?
そんな感じでいろいろお勉強しながら今日も制作頑張ってます。
自分にできるのはクオリティーを高めて納得のいくものを作っていくことだけだからね。